About James Callis

James Callis plays Gaius Baltar in Battlestar Galactica. He brings vanity, intelligence and splendidly visible anxiety to a series with no shortage of determined people. Baltar's attempts to look in control are often funniest when they are least convincing, and Callis can make a small social exchange feel like an emergency.

His scenes with Tricia Helfer's Number Six are central to that mixture of unease and comedy. The performance gives the fleet's troubles a very different perspective from the command deck.

Away from Battlestar, Callis plays Tom in the Bridget Jones films and Claude Whelan in Slow Horses. His television work also includes Eureka and voice work as Alucard in Castlevania. The range is a useful reminder that Baltar's particular combination of self-regard and panic is a performance, not simply the actor turning up and speaking.
